    Shez wrote:
    how do you do a fritatta moggins? ive got some eggs to use up.

    I just pop what ever spare veggies and meat I have (chopped into bite size pieces) into a frying pan and saute gently, then I pour the beaten eggs over the top and let it cook until almost set, then I pop the frying pan under the grill for a minute or so until the top is set nicely.
